A Study on Safety and Effectiveness of Long-term Treatment With Vamorolone in Boys With Duchenne Muscular Dystrophy
Sponsor: Santhera Pharmaceuticals
Summary
This study aims to assess safety and effectivness of long-term treatment with vamorolone in boys with Duchenne Muscular Dystrophy (DMD) who have completed prior studies with vamorolone.
Official title: An Open-label Study to Collect Safety and Effectiveness Information on Long-term Treatment With Vamorolone in Boys With Duchenne Muscular Dystrophy Who Have Completed Prior Studies With Vamorolone

Interventions
vamorolone 40 mg/mL oral suspension
Vamorolone is administered at a dose range between 2 mg/kg/day and 6 mg/kg/day for boys weighing \<40 kg. For boys weighing 40 kg or above, the dose range will be 80 mg to 240 mg once daily. Doses can be adjusted within the dose range as determined by the Investigator based on tolerability. The highest tolerated dose should be used.
